Programming Fundamentals For Kids: An Introduction

Is coding even necessary for kids? I have heard some parents ask. How can I teach my kids programming fundamentals? Others have asked. What are coding fundamentals? The truth is that 自收自支 is here with us and it is not leaving any time soon. Consequently, equipping kids with coding skills is necessary to have a secure future.

Coding is the same as programming just in case. So, you can equally say programming fundamentals or coding fundamentals and be correct.

One thing coding skills do to a child is a feeling of being a genius. Which kid does not want to feel that way?

Parents are also the beneficiaries of their kids’ success in academics and careers because they are responding to investment.

As a business person, profit is at the top of the goal of your business activity.

This is why we advocate that parents should equip their kids with coding or robotics skills to help them in the future.

Extensively, we will discuss what are the coding fundamentals for kids and how important programming is to kids.

Get some cold juice on standby as we dive into this article to uncover every detail you need to know about coding fundamentals for kids.

What are programming fundamentals for kids?

Coding is simply how we communicate with computers as humans. Programming fundamentals for kids are basic coding concepts kids can learn.

This can be in games, puzzles, or app forms. kids can learn basic coding as early as five years old.

The earliest games kids can start with can be block-based puzzles.

At ages, 4 – 8 young coders can draw and release pictures to learn basic coding concepts. For older kids, text-based coding can be a “go-ahead” for them.

Also, programming fundamentals involve basic coding concepts including variable declaration, basic control structures, data structures, object-oriented programming, troubleshooting and debugging, and various programming tools.

These concepts are similar across different programming languages, such as C, C++, Python, and Java.

See also: 10 Ways Robotics Can Help Kids Develop Creative Thinking Skills

Why should kids learn programming fundamentals?

In learning it is always advised that one especially kids should start from the basis. This would enable a clearer and deeper understanding of the concepts of coding.

Importance of coding for kids

Below are the importance of teaching kids coding.

  • Coding improves their creativity.
  • Coding helps them develop problem-solving capacities.
  • Coding is fun and it allows them to express themselves.
  • Coding develops their abilities to think.
  • Coding equips them with skills for the future.  

What are the fundamental ways kids can learn to code?

programming fundamentals for kids

Every child is unique and special. To make the right decision on what coding concepts you would introduce to them, it is important you think and note the kind of things they enjoy doing the most.

Consequently, decide on the best coding fundamentals you would go for.

Now let’s talk about where you can start.

Unplugged coding

Coding can take place without the use of 自收自支. This is what unplugged coding is all about. Here is a tiny list of unplugged activities you can get your kids engaged in.

  • You can try Sudoku Puzzles

The process encourages computational thinking skills. The child is allowed to think of steps to solve the puzzle by focusing on the numbers that are missing.

For children below 7, you can give them options to select from.

  • Building a Lego Robot is a cool idea

Building Lego blocks is fun for kids. It teaches them about algorithms and sequences. You can build with the kid for the first time and then allow the kid to build alone following a finished image.

  • How about stacking some Cups?

This activity can teach kids how to collaborate with other children and take action. Here a kid is given a picture of how cups should be stacked. Then another kid describes the directions on how to build the stack of cups. Both of them can work together to stack the cups. 

  • Kids can create their Codes too.

Kids from 8 and above can design their codes and send secret messages to their friends. You can visit Morse Code, Binary Code, or Caesar Code for more information on how to get started.

For this activity, kids would be able to explore their creativity and think outside the box.

See also: Coding and Robotics: How Robotics Can Help Kids Learn Coding

Introduce kids to Hour of Code

The Hour of Code started in the year 2013. It is a one-hour challenge to introduce kids to computer science, especially coding activities.

The purpose of this is to set aside one hour every day for kids to learn to code. You can choose from the unplugged coding activities or download coding games’

Coding toys are great

With Coding toys, kids can be introduced to Another great option is using Apps.

to coding concepts. This is also a very fun way to learn to code for kids under 6 years. 

No doubt there are a lot of programming games and apps out there but check out the list below to figure out where you can start.

 Kodable

This app uses graphical objects to teach kids basic coding. It introduces kids to several important coding fundamentals through maze building, puzzles, and games.

It is also recommended for kids with learning difficulties. 

Kodable

See also: 10 Ways on How Coding Can Help Kids In Problem-Solving Skills

 ScratchJR

SratchJR is an interactive app that encourages the creative thinking of kids while improving their critical reasoning abilities. Kids build their own games, and animation and create interactive stories. 

scratch programming

 CodeSpark

CodeSpark like the name implies sparks kids with all the excitement there is to teaching coding fundamentals to kids. It’s designed for kids lower than 10 and introduces them to characters called “The Foos.” It improves kids’ problem-solving abilities.

 Daisy the Dinosaur

This is an easy-to-use app that helps kids stay entertained and enjoy a fun way to learn coding.

programming fundamentals for kids

LightBot

LightBot is a great free coding app to explore. It teaches the logic of coding using simple commands and some other coding techniques.

CodeMonkey

Collecting bananas has never been so much fun. unlocking treasure chests using various commands is the absolute definition of fun. Codemonkey is interactive and also suitable for younger learners. 

code monkey - programming fundamentals for kids

See also: Benefits Of Robotics: How It Can Be Used In Everyday Life

Coding Fundamentals For Kids

1. You can Invest in online coding classes

Coding is a skill that is ought to learn well. While the previous ways of learning coding fundamentals are very beneficial for the kids, the impact of actually enrolling them in an online class cannot be overemphasized. 

Now after careful research, these are the top 3 best coding websites for kids.

Code.org

If you are looking for one of the best sites you can learn coding fundamentals for kids then try Code.org. Code.org is a non-profit organization where you can learn coding for free. Their goal is to make coding accessible for all.

黄鳝进洞.org 

黄鳝进洞 is a company that is dedicated to giving every child and woman the opportunity to learn computer programming. You enroll in our online classes by clicking here

Udemy

Udemy offers a wide variety of coding classes you can enroll your child in to learn coding fundamentals.

2. Send your kids to Coding 黄鳝进洞

A learning environment where kids can learn with other kids can be highly effective. You can click here to register for our 黄鳝进洞s for kids which happens every year.

Conclusion

Just as I said from the beginning, programming fundamentals for kids are basic coding concepts kids can learn.

This can be in games, puzzles, or app forms. kids can learn basic coding as early as five years old.

The earliest games kids can start with can be block-based puzzles.

At ages, 4 – 8 young coders can draw and release pictures to learn basic coding concepts. For older kids, text-based coding can be a “go-ahead” for them.

However, programming fundamentals can also take the shape of basic coding concepts including variable declaration, basic control structures, data structures, object-oriented programming, troubleshooting and debugging, and various programming tools.

These concepts are similar across different programming languages, such as C, C++, Python, and Java.

Frequently Asked Questions

What is coding fundamentals?

Coding fundamentals involve basic coding concepts including variable declaration, basic control structures, data structures, object-oriented programming, troubleshooting and debugging, and various programming tools.
These concepts are similar across different programming languages, such as C, C++, Python, and Java.

What are coding fundamentals for kids?

Coding is simply how we communicate with computers as humans. Coding fundamentals for kids are basic coding concepts kids can learn.
This can be in games, puzzles, or app forms. kids can learn basic coding as early as five years old.
The earliest games kids can start with can be block-based puzzles.

Why should kids learn coding fundamentals?

For easy learning. Because in learning it is always advised that one especially kids should start from the basis. This would enable a clearer and deeper understanding of the concepts of coding.

Recommendation

249 Comments

  1. Alright, giving 5557betcasinologin a whirl. That is a mouthful! Site seems okay, but I’m always a bit skeptical at first. Let’s see if it delivers. Worth checking out 5557betcasinologin.

  2. Casino Arizona? Sounds a bit exotic! I’m usually down the local betting shop, but maybe I’ll check this out for a change. Have a peek yourself at casinoarizona.

  3. Looking for some mobile gaming action? 1JJGameDownload might have what you need. I might just see if they have a new version of Call of Duty. See what they got at 1jjgamedownload.

  4. Can you be more specific about the content of your article? After reading it, I still have some doubts. Hope you can help me.

  5. 88ppbet? Heard some buzz about this one. Might give it a shot this weekend and see if it lives up to the hype. Fingers crossed! Check it out here: 88ppbet

  6. J88abcvip is on my radar. Gotta do some digging before I jump in, but the name is catchy. Maybe it’s my next lucky spot. Check them out: j88abcvip

  7. Funnyexchangebetting, I like the sound of that! Hopefully, it means funny as in entertaining, not funny business. Gotta laugh…and maybe win a bit. Check them out: funnyexchangebetting

  8. prednisone where can i buy: buy prednisone online usa – prednisone 10mg for sale

  9. prednisone 2.5 mg daily: prednisone for inflammation treatment – prednisone 60 mg price

  10. Global India Pharmacy: п»їlegitimate online pharmacies india – india pharmacy mail order

  11. Online medicine lightroom delivery: online shopping pharmacy india – online shopping pharmacy india

  12. legitimate canadian pharmacies: canadapharmacyonline legit – canadian drugs pharmacy

  13. canadian pharmacy: canadian pharmacy ratings – canadian pharmacy online reviews

  14. Global India Pharmacy: indian pharmacy online – top 10 online pharmacy in india

  15. reliable canadian pharmacy reviews: pharmacy rx world canada – best rated canadian pharmacy

  16. Global India Pharmacy: reputable indian online pharmacy – reputable indian pharmacies

  17. canadianpharmacyworld: canadian pharmacy meds review – onlinepharmaciescanada com

  18. reputable indian online pharmacy: Online medicine lightroom delivery – Global India Pharmacy

  19. Cheap generic Viagra: CoreBlue Health – Viagra without a doctor prescription Canada

  20. canadian pharmacies online: canadian pharmacy review – best canadian pharmacy to buy from

  21. canadian pharmacy generic cialis: pharmacy com canada – brazilian pharmacy online

  22. canadian pharmacy world: cheapest pharmacy to fill prescriptions with insurance – canadian pharmacy service

  23. Cialis 20mg price in USA: п»їcialis generic – Cialis without a doctor prescription

  24. mexican pharmacy online: farmacia pharmacy mexico – mexican online mail order pharmacy

  25. reputable online pharmacy no prescription: FormuLine Pharmacy – us pharmacy no prescription

  26. reputable online pharmacy no prescription: FormuLine Pharmacy – medstore online pharmacy

  27. reputable overseas online pharmacies: top 10 online pharmacy in india – trusted online pharmacy

  28. starting dose of rybelsus: rybelsus 3mg cost – online pharmacy no prescription needed

  29. over the counter antibiotics pills: over the counter antibiotics – antibiotics drugs

  30. buy antibiotics from canada: over the counter antibiotics – over the counter antibiotics

  31. п»їlegitimate online pharmacies india: Indian Meds Delivery – online drugs order

  32. no rx needed pharmacy: online pharmacy no prescription needed – no prescription needed pharmacy

  33. online pharmacy no prescription needed: reputable overseas online pharmacies – international pharmacy

  34. semaglutide hair loss oral vs injectable semaglutide weight loss medicine online

  35. Viagra generic over the counter Cheap generic Viagra online Generic Viagra for sale

  36. rybelsus vs ozempic cost semaglutide before and after 3 months medicine online

  37. bahiscasino güncel adres [url=https://casivipgiris.site/#]bahiscasino resmi[/url]

  38. pusulabet güncel [url=https://bestbetgiris.online/#]pusulabet casino[/url]

  39. Easy Canada Meds [url=https://easycanadameds.com/#]Easy Canada Meds[/url] cheap canadian pharmacy online

  40. Easy Mex Meds [url=http://easymexmeds.com/#]Easy Mex Meds[/url] Easy Mex Meds

  41. pharmacy in mexico online [url=http://easymexmeds.com/#]reliable rx pharmacy[/url] Easy Mex Meds

  42. top 10 pharmacies in india: Easy India Meds – overseas pharmacy no prescription

  43. Easy Canada Meds [url=https://easycanadameds.com/#]Easy Canada Meds[/url] canadapharmacyonline legit

  44. Easy Mex Meds [url=https://easymexmeds.com/#]best mexican online pharmacy[/url] Easy Mex Meds

  45. Thank you for your sharing. I am worried that I lack creative ideas. It is your article that makes me full of hope. Thank you. But, I have a question, can you help me?

  46. legitimate mexican pharmacy online: mexican pharmacy las vegas – Easy Mex Meds

  47. online shopping pharmacy india: online shopping pharmacy india – best online pharmacy

  48. is mexipharmacy legit: mexico pharmacy order online – mexico pharmacy price list

  49. Online medicine lightroom delivery: Easy India Meds – no rx needed pharmacy

  50. cheap liraglutide [url=https://liraglutideglp1.shop/#]LiraglutideGlp1[/url] liraglutide

  51. rybelsus for non diabetics what are the doses of semaglutide rybelsus discount card

  52. semaglutide for diabetes [url=https://semaglutideglp1.shop/#]glp-1 drugs over the counter[/url] how to get rybelsus for $10 dollars

  53. rybelsus and mounjaro together rybelsus and pancreatitis does semaglutide suppress appetite immediately

  54. https://urohealthdaily.com/dosage-guide/# Sildenafil Citrate Tablets 100mg

  55. https://urohealthdaily.com/dosage-guide/# Viagra without a doctor prescription Canada

  56. Viagra without a doctor prescription Canada UroHealth Daily – Buy generic 100mg Viagra online

  57. buy Viagra online UroHealth Daily – Viagra without a doctor prescription Canada

Leave a Reply

Your email address will not be published. Required fields are marked *